ZIP Code 21779: frequently asked questions
- What is the median home value in ZIP Code 21779?
- The median home value in ZIP Code 21779 is $608,800, higher than 92%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much is property tax in ZIP Code 21779?
- The median annual property tax in ZIP Code 21779 is $4,423, an effective rate of 1% of home value.
- What is the average rent in ZIP Code 21779?
- The median gross rent in ZIP Code 21779 is $1,133 a month, higher than 69% of U.S. ZIP codes.
- How much have home prices grown in ZIP Code 21779?
- Home prices in ZIP Code 21779 have moved 53% over the past five years, per the FHFA House Price Index.
- What is the weather like in ZIP Code 21779?
- ZIP Code 21779 averages 52.9°F year-round, summer highs near 84.3°F, winter lows around 23.1°F (NOAA 1991–2020 normals). It sees about 32.6 inches of snow a year.
- Is ZIP Code 21779 at risk of flooding or natural disasters?
- ZIP Code 21779's FEMA National Risk Index score is 25.4 (lower than 88% of U.S. ZIP codes). Its greatest modeled natural hazard is hurricane.
